Andrew Goodwin identified 6 key features of music videos in his 1992 book "Dancing in the Distraction Factory". He suggests that music videos demonstrate genre characteristics, establish relationships between lyrics and visuals as well as music and visuals, and frequently reference other forms of media. Goodwin also outlined 5 ways to analyze music videos, focusing on thought beats, narrative and performance, the star image, the relationship between visuals and songs, and technical aspects like camera work, editing, and lighting.
